Home » West Virginia » Wheeling » McLure House Hotel » Map

McLure House Hotel Location Map

McLure House Hotel is located at 1200 Market St, Wheeling, WV-26003. An interactive Map of McLure House Hotel is shown below.

View details of McLure House Hotel.